Prep Time: 20 mins
Cook Time: 25 mins
Total Time: 45 mins
Cuisine: American
Serves: 8 servings
Ingredients
- 1 pre-baked pie crust
- 1 cup sugar
- 1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1/4 cup cornstarch
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 2 3/4 cups milk
- 4 large egg yolks
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- Whipped cream for topping
Instructions
- In a medium saucepan, whisk together sugar, cocoa powder, cornstarch, and salt until well combined and no lumps remain.
- Gradually pour in milk, whisking constantly to create a smooth mixture. Place the saucepan over medium heat.
- Cook the mixture, stirring continuously, until it begins to thicken and bubble. This will take approximately 6-8 minutes.
- In a separate bowl, carefully separate egg yolks and whisk them lightly. Temper the egg yolks by slowly adding about 1/2 cup of the hot chocolate mixture while whisking rapidly to prevent scrambling.
- Pour the tempered egg yolk mixture back into the saucepan, stirring constantly. Continue cooking for an additional 2-3 minutes until the filling becomes very thick and glossy.
- Remove from heat and immediately stir in butter and vanilla extract until fully incorporated and smooth.
- Allow the chocolate filling to cool for 5-10 minutes, stirring occasionally to prevent skin from forming.
- Pour the warm filling into the pre-baked pie crust, spreading evenly with a spatula.
- Cover the surface directly with plastic wrap to prevent a skin from forming and refrigerate for at least 3-4 hours or until completely chilled and set.
- Before serving, top with freshly whipped cream and optionally garnish with chocolate shavings or cocoa powder.
Tips
- Choose the Right Cocoa: For the richest flavor, opt for high-quality unsweetened cocoa powder. Dutch-processed cocoa can also add a deeper chocolate taste.
- Whisk Constantly: When cooking the mixture, make sure to whisk continuously to prevent lumps and ensure a smooth filling. This step is crucial for achieving that luxurious texture.
- Tempering Egg Yolks: Be careful when tempering the egg yolks; adding the hot mixture too quickly can cause them to scramble. Always whisk vigorously while adding the hot mixture slowly.
- Chill Properly: To achieve the perfect set, allow the pie to chill in the refrigerator for at least 3-4 hours. This step is essential for the filling to firm up and slice beautifully.
- Garnish with Style: Elevate your pie by topping it with freshly whipped cream and a sprinkle of chocolate shavings or a dusting of cocoa powder for an elegant finish.
- Make Ahead: This pie can be made a day in advance, making it a great option for parties or special occasions. Just keep it covered in the refrigerator until you’re ready to serve!
